January 10th starts the 103rd National Western Stock Show in Denver.  Ranchers from all over convene to show their livestock.  Young people in 4-H show the animals they have raised.  There are rodeos, horse shows, commercial exhibits and the auctioning of the grand champion steer at the Brown Palace Hotel.

The National Western Stock Show and Cheyenne Frontier Days are probably the two biggest events that authentically celebrate the spirit of the Rocky Mountain west.

Unfortunately, the current economy is taking a hit on the stock show as it is on the rest of the business world.  It is unlikely that ranchers will be direct beneficiaries of any stimulus plan.  They don’t mind.  That’s not their style.  But getting the economy back on track will help these hardworking businessmen/women who put food on our table.

    The Fort Worth Live Stock Show and Rodeo is well over 100 years old. If fact, the Rodeo here is said to be the first “indoor” rodeo in the world. That building is still being used for another rodeo but it is still being used on a weekly basis.
    The Fort Worth rodeo has been reduced some in size and stature due to lack of corporate sponsorship. Consequently, the added prize money is not up to what the bigger names in the rodeo sport would like to compete for. Some places like Denver and Houston and San Antonio do not, now, charge the cowboys an entry fee as has been the custom in the past. That traditionally is where the prize money came from. Now the corporate added money allows the cowboys the luxury of not having to spend hard earned money to compete.
